RE: Will the fields of science and belief always be at odds with each other, or is there a way for faith and science to coexist peacefully?

If Einstein can come to terms with the idea of a divine power (if only to acknowledge that nature is a mystery), then all of us can. Friedrich Dürrenmatt once said, "Einstein used to speak so often of God that I tend to believe that he has been a disguised theologian."
I think Irene and George are (or, more accurately, the author is) wise enough to know the two are actually not "at odds".

RE: Will the fields of science and belief always be at odds with each other, or is there a way for faith and science to coexist peacefully?

It is my firm belief that faith and science can coexist peacefully. I spent most of my working life around scientists, and many of them are devout believers/active participants in their religions (which run the gamut). I myself am a person of faith who nonetheless believes in evolution and countless other scientific theories and doctrines. At the same time, there are phenomena that cannot be explained by science alone, and that's when faith often manifests itself.
